If you are craving something that melds the irresistible flavors of Philly cheesesteak with a crispy, cheesy bread base, you are in for a treat with this Philly Cheesesteak Cheesy Bread Recipe. It combines succulent ribeye steak, sweet caramelized onions, and vibrant bell peppers, all nestled on a toasted French bread loaf slathered with a tangy mayonnaise horseradish spread and topped with gooey provolone cheese. Whether it’s for a game day snack or a satisfying dinner, this recipe brings bold flavor and comforting textures together in one unforgettable bite.

Ingredients You’ll Need
The ingredients for this Philly Cheesesteak Cheesy Bread Recipe are simple but powerhouse contributors. Each one enhances the richness, depth, and balance, making the final dish a standout that feels both hearty and fresh.
- Unsalted butter (½ cup, divided): Adds a rich, luscious flavor and helps brown and soften the steak and veggies perfectly.
- Boneless ribeye steak (1 ¼ pounds, thinly sliced): The star protein, tender and flavorful when cooked just right.
- Kosher salt and ground black pepper: Essential for seasoning to bring out the natural flavors of the beef and vegetables.
- Worcestershire sauce (2 tablespoons): Adds umami depth and a slight tang that enhances the steak’s savoriness.
- Large white onion (1, thinly sliced): Sweetens and softens beautifully when caramelized, balancing the meat’s richness.
- Green and red bell peppers (1 each, sliced): Provide a pop of color and a mild sweetness that complements the other ingredients.
- Mayonnaise (4 tablespoons): Creates a creamy base that keeps the bread moist and flavorful.
- Horseradish sauce (1 teaspoon): Brings a subtle kick that wakes up the palate.
- French bread (1 loaf, cut lengthwise): The crunchy yet tender foundation that holds all the delicious layers together.
- Shredded provolone cheese (10 ounces): Melts into a gooey, savory topping that’s absolutely irresistible.
- Freshly chopped parsley: Adds a fresh and vibrant finishing touch.
How to Make Philly Cheesesteak Cheesy Bread Recipe
Step 1: Preheat and Cook Steak
Start by warming your oven to 350°F (175°C) and lining a baking sheet with parchment paper—easy prep that ensures a clean bake. In a skillet over medium-high heat, melt 2 tablespoons of butter, then add the thinly sliced ribeye steak. Season generously with kosher salt and pepper, and cook until nicely browned on the outside. Pour in the Worcestershire sauce and let it cook down to a luscious glaze. Once done, remove the steak from the pan and set it aside to retain all those juicy flavors.
Step 2: Caramelize Onions
Without skipping a beat, use the same pan to melt another tablespoon of butter. Add the sliced onions and turn the heat down to medium-low. Stir occasionally as they slowly caramelize, transforming from sharp and crisp to sweet and tender. This process is where magic happens, adding a deep richness that perfectly balances the steak.
Step 3: Sauté Peppers
Give your skillet a quick wipe to remove any burnt bits, then melt the remaining butter. Toss in the green and red bell peppers, seasoning them lightly with salt and pepper. Cook until the peppers have softened but still retain a slight bite, maintaining their bright colors and fresh flavor.
Step 4: Assemble the Bread
Now the fun part: mixing your spread. Combine mayonnaise and horseradish sauce in a small bowl, seasoning with a pinch of salt to taste. Spread this creamy, tangy mixture on both halves of the French bread, which adds moisture and zing. Next, layer the cooked steak evenly across the bread, followed by the caramelized onions and sautéed peppers. Finally, pile the shredded provolone cheese on top, ensuring every bite gets that glorious cheesy pull.
Step 5: Bake
Place your assembled bread on the prepared baking sheet and pop it into your preheated oven. Bake for about 15 minutes until the cheese has melted completely and bubbles up with a beautifully golden crust. This is the moment everything comes together as one irresistible dish.
Step 6: Serve and Garnish
Once out of the oven, sprinkle freshly chopped parsley over the top for a hint of color and freshness. Slice the cheesy bread into manageable 2-inch pieces, perfect for sharing as a snack or serving as a hearty appetizer.
How to Serve Philly Cheesesteak Cheesy Bread Recipe

Garnishes
Fresh parsley is a classic choice for garnish with this Philly Cheesesteak Cheesy Bread Recipe, adding a lovely herbal brightness that cuts through the richness. For a bit of extra flair, you might also consider a light drizzle of hot sauce or a sprinkle of crushed red pepper flakes if you like a touch of heat.
Side Dishes
This cheesy bread pairs wonderfully with crisp and refreshing sides, such as a mixed green salad tossed in a lemon vinaigrette or a crunchy coleslaw. For a heartier option, crispy oven-roasted potatoes or sweet potato fries complement the substantial bread and steak so well.
Creative Ways to Present
Bring this dish to your next gathering by serving slices on a large wooden board, surrounded by small bowls of dipping sauces like garlic aioli, ranch, or even some extra horseradish mayo. You can also create mini sliders by cutting the bread into smaller squares and stacking the ingredients for a bite-sized twist on the classic Philly Cheesesteak Cheesy Bread Recipe.
Make Ahead and Storage
Storing Leftovers
You can keep any leftover Philly Cheesesteak Cheesy Bread Recipe in an airtight container in the refrigerator for up to 3 days. This makes it perfect for quick lunches or snacks without any extra prep time.
Freezing
If you want to save some for later, wrap portions tightly in plastic wrap and foil, then freeze for up to 2 months. When ready to enjoy, thaw overnight in the refrigerator for best texture and reheating results.
Reheating
To reheat and keep that lovely cheesy melt, place the bread on a baking sheet and warm it in a 350°F oven for about 10-12 minutes. This method keeps the bread crispy and the filling heated through without becoming soggy.
FAQs
Can I use a different type of cheese?
Absolutely! While provolone is classic for this recipe because it melts beautifully and adds a mild, creamy flavor, you can experiment with mozzarella, Fontina, or even sharp cheddar to give it a different twist.
Is ribeye the only steak I can use?
Not at all. Ribeye is preferred for its marbling and tenderness, but you can substitute with sirloin or flank steak thinly sliced. Just be careful not to overcook to keep it juicy.
Can I prepare the veggies ahead of time?
Yes, caramelizing onions and sautéing peppers can be done a day ahead and stored separately in the fridge. This makes assembling the bread quicker when you’re ready to serve.
What if I don’t have horseradish sauce?
No worries! You can omit it or add a small amount of Dijon mustard or a dash of hot sauce to your mayo spread for a different but still tasty flavor profile.
Can I make this into a vegetarian version?
Definitely! Simply skip the steak and load up on extra caramelized onions, peppers, and perhaps some sautéed mushrooms for a satisfying meatless alternative that still honors the spirit of the Philly Cheesesteak Cheesy Bread Recipe.
Final Thoughts
This Philly Cheesesteak Cheesy Bread Recipe is one of those dishes that brings people together and fills the room with irresistible aromas. It’s hearty, cheesy, and bursting with flavor in every bite. Whether you’re making it for a casual night in or a lively get-together, it’s guaranteed to become a favorite you’ll reach for again and again. Give it a try—you won’t regret sharing this delicious, comforting indulgence with your loved ones!
Print
Philly Cheesesteak Cheesy Bread Recipe
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: 14 servings
- Category: Appetizer
- Method: Baking
- Cuisine: American
Description
This Philly Cheesesteak Cheesy Bread recipe transforms the classic sandwich into a deliciously cheesy, shareable appetizer. Featuring tender ribeye steak, caramelized onions, sautéed bell peppers, and melted provolone cheese nestled in crusty French bread, it’s a perfect crowd-pleaser for game day or casual gatherings.
Ingredients
For the Steak and Vegetables
- ½ cup unsalted butter, divided
- 1 ¼ pounds boneless ribeye steak, thinly sliced
- Kosher salt, to taste
- Ground black pepper, to taste
- 2 tablespoons Worcestershire sauce
- 1 large white onion, thinly sliced
- 1 green bell pepper, sliced
- 1 red bell pepper, sliced
For the Spread and Assembly
- 4 tablespoons mayonnaise
- 1 teaspoon horseradish sauce
- 1 loaf French bread (not baguette), cut in half lengthwise
- 10 ounces shredded provolone cheese
- Freshly chopped parsley, for garnish
Instructions
- Preheat and Cook Steak: Preheat your oven to 350°F (175°C) and line a baking sheet with parchment paper. In a large skillet over medium-high heat, melt 2 tablespoons of butter. Add the thinly sliced ribeye steak, season with salt and pepper, and cook until browned. Pour in the Worcestershire sauce and cook until the liquid reduces. Remove the cooked steak from the skillet and set aside.
- Caramelize Onions: In the same skillet, melt 1 tablespoon of butter over medium-low heat. Add the thinly sliced onion and cook slowly until caramelized, stirring occasionally to prevent burning. Once caramelized, remove the onions and set aside.
- Sauté Peppers: Wipe out the skillet to clean it, then melt the remaining butter over medium heat. Add the sliced green and red bell peppers, season with salt and pepper, and cook until softened, about 5-7 minutes.
- Prepare Spread: In a small bowl, combine the mayonnaise and horseradish sauce. Season with a pinch of salt and mix well to create a flavorful spread.
- Assemble Bread: Spread the horseradish mayonnaise mixture evenly onto the cut sides of the French bread loaf. Layer the cooked steak, caramelized onions, and sautéed peppers on top of one half of the bread. Sprinkle the shredded provolone cheese generously over the layered ingredients.
- Bake: Place the assembled bread halves on the prepared baking sheet and bake in the preheated oven for 15 minutes, or until the cheese has melted and is bubbly.
- Serve: Remove from the oven, garnish with freshly chopped parsley, and slice into approximately 2-inch pieces. Serve warm and enjoy!
Notes
- Use thinly sliced ribeye steak for authentic Philly cheesesteak flavor and tenderness.
- Caramelizing the onions slowly brings out their natural sweetness and enhances the flavor.
- If you prefer a spicier kick, add a dash of hot sauce to the horseradish mayonnaise spread.
- Using provolone cheese provides the classic Philly cheesesteak taste, but mozzarella or cheddar can be substituted if desired.
- For a crispier crust, broil the bread for 1-2 minutes at the end of baking, watching carefully to prevent burning.
- Make sure to slice the bread into manageable pieces to serve as easy-to-eat appetizers or snacks.

